Abstract
The structure of Jastrow and exact many body theory (in expS-form) are compared. The results are: 1. The correct linked clusters can be computed in terms of Jastrow correlation functions; 2. especially the Bethe-Goldstone (or defect) wave functions are defined uniquely and differ from those used in former comparisons; 3. one should use the (Jastrow) “model energy” instead of the expectation value thereby avoiding violation of the Pauli principle and some problems with higher order terms.
